Chitin synthase inhibitor 2 (compound 2b) is a highly potent inhibitor of chitin synthase, with an IC50 of 0.09 mM and a K i of 0.12 mM. This compound exhibits antimicrobial activity in vitro and demonstrates synergistic or additive effects when combined with fluconazole or polyoxin B [1].

In vitro | Chitin synthase inhibitor 2 (compound 2b) effectively inhibits chitin synthase with a 78.3% inhibition percent (IP) at 0.3 mM and an inhibition constant (K i) of 0.12 mM. It exhibits significant antifungal properties, with minimum inhibitory concentration (MIC) values of 2, 4, 1, and 2 µg/mL against C. albicans (ATCC 76615), A. fumigatus (GIMCC 3.19), C. albicans (ATCC 90023), and A. flavus (ATCC 16870), respectively. However, at concentrations between 128-512 µg/mL, it shows no antibacterial activity against MRSA (N. 315), S. aureus (ATCC 25923), B. subtilis (ATCC 6633), C. coli (JM 109), P. aeruginosa (ATCC 9027), and B. proteus (ATCC 8427). |
Molecular Weight | 349.38 |
Formula | C20H19N3O3 |
Cas No. | 2416338-24-2 |
